Role overview

An established regulatory and semi-state organisation in Dublin City Centre is hiring a Human Resources Officer for a permanent full-time position. This opportunity is aimed at an HR professional who enjoys working in a role that combines day-to-day generalist support with a strong focus on people data, reporting, and strategic projects.

The position sits within a well-regarded HR team and supports senior leaders on initiatives that influence wider business decisions. It is a varied role that balances operational HR work with analytical and project-based responsibilities, offering scope for professional growth in a high-impact environment.

What the role involves

  • Supporting HR analytics activities by maintaining accurate HR systems, checking data quality, and building dashboards or metrics that help guide management decisions.
  • Assisting with end-to-end recruitment activity, onboarding, offboarding, and the preparation or improvement of HR policies.
  • Working alongside the Employee Relations Manager on strategic HR programmes and stepping in to cover duties when needed.
  • Helping strengthen workplace culture while also improving HR processes, systems, and data-related workflows.

Experience and background needed

  • You should have at least 3 years of experience in an HR role, ideally with substantial exposure to HR projects, reporting, and system improvements.
  • Hands-on use of HR information systems is important, along with strong computer skills, especially in Excel and Office 365; experience with Power BI would be an advantage.
  • A working understanding of Irish employment law is required.
  • You should also bring practical experience in core HR activities such as recruitment, selection, and policy writing.
  • A Certificate or Degree in Human Resources, or equivalent practical experience, is expected. CIPD membership is strongly preferred.

Eligibility

This opportunity is open to candidates who are EU/EEA/UK citizens or who hold a valid Stamp 4 visa. Visa sponsorship is not available for this position.

Additional information

The role is based in Dublin City Centre and follows a hybrid working arrangement. It is offered as a full-time permanent contract.
